And now for that which needs no introduction, but will get one anyway. This Is a BEAUTIFUL tooth from TYRANNOSAURUS REX from the Hell Creek Formation in Harding County, South Dakota, USA! The tooth is a rare Premaxillary, one on the teeth from the very front of the jaw similar to our incisors! Premaxillary teeth are much smaller than the large maxillary teeth on the side of the jaw but are MUCH rarer! The tooth is in great condition with good enamel, a partial root, INCREDIBLE serrations, and ZERO repair or restoration! The dimensions measure 1.181 inches (3 cm) along it's longest edge and .585 x .4 inches (1.49 x 1.01 cm) at its base!
